Major methodological differences between the studies
The studies by Horn et al. (2015) and Guillamondegui et al. (2011), used the same study designs i.e. both Prospective and longitudinal observational study design. However, the other study used different study designs namely Systematic review and evidence-based review (Callender et al., 2017). Their sample size differed having the study by Horn et al. (2015) with the highest sample size of 2130, followed by that of Guillamondegui et al. (2011) with sample size (n) ≥ 50 although Callender et al. (2017) had not included its sample size. All the studies health status characteristics were the same that is, individual diagnosed with traumatic brain injury, the age was similar in all of them that is, equal or over 18 years old and they all included both genders. Unfortunately, the study differed in the way they were measured, for example, the study by Callender et al. (2017), measured its results by looking at the experience of the clinicians, hospital characteristics, patient characteristics and processes of care. Additionally, another study used symptom status, quality of life, additional treatment, harms, recurrence and activities of daily living to measure the outcomes (Guillamondegui et al., 2011). Besides, the study by Horn et al. (2015) used the functional independence measure after discharge, rehabilitation length of stay and post-rehospitalization to measure the outcomes.
